Challenges of LLM Applications in the enterprise.
While LLM Applications are capable of doing spectacular things, their use in the company presents challenges that are important to consider in advance:
• Token usage and costs.
• Context Window limits.
• Private data security.
• Misalignment: unwanted content.
• Security: injections, leaks, jailbreaking.
• Inference latency (speed vs cost).
• Multiple data sources.
• Open Source models.
• The problem of lack of reproducibility.
• Hallucinations.
• The problem of outdated data.
• A different evaluation.
• Prompts.
